Introduction to Gelli Printing
Learn how to make striking and colourful artwork with gelli printing!

About this Event

This easy to access technique will give you the skills to create your own prints at home. This will be an experimental workshop which will explore a variety of gelli printing techniques. You will create a decorative print to take away and shown how to create collage with your experimental prints. This workshop is suitable for beginners and those wishing to extend their printing skills. Participants will have all materials included in the cost of the workshop.

Ran by artist Louisa Maestranzi, she is a practitioner of mixed media, drawing inspiration from the interplay of colour and landscape. Her style leans towards semi-abstraction, employing loose layers and tonal contrasts to capture the dynamism of light and weather in natural settings. Recent explorations have focused on utilising contrasting cool and warm hues for visual impact.

She favours working with large brushes, wedge painting tools, and an assortment of found objects. Fluidity is key in her process, often employing watercolour and ink with splashes of masking fluid and colour to initiate her compositions. The vividness of acrylic paint fascinates her, as its versatility allows for layering and glazing to create depth and contrast. Lately, she has incorporated Gelli printing techniques to construct collages, often integrating wet strength tissue paper for translucent layers.

Her works have been showcased in various exhibitions, including the North Ayrshire Open Arts exhibition, Troon Art Club summer exhibition, and the Waverley Gallery Prestwick. She has also found success in selling her pieces at both Troon and NAOA.

In 2023, as her artistic endeavors expanded, she opted for a larger studio space at Narture in Ayr. Louisa finds joy in the communal atmosphere of Narture, connecting with fellow artists, and relishing the bright and creative environment it provides for her work.
